The Lions were looking forward to extend their good start to the season with another win, and win they did. The team completely rejuvenated during the off-season, opting to sit out of the X-Cup to focus on player recruitment, funding and centralised training paid handsome dividends.

Most of the First XI were from last season, with the inclusion of several new faces to the team, such as former S.League player Brandon Lim and midfield spark Joseph Tang.

They're now playing as a team, and the casual observer can see it with the players communicating to each other and raising hunger levels as they set out to prove their worth.

Within only the first 3 minutes of play, the Lions mounted their first attack. Joseph sensing a chance but missed, however the evergreen Brandon cleaning up with an easy goal. The Lions went up 1-0 easing the nerves and controlling play for the rest of the game as Brandon picked up his first league goal at senior level for the Lions.

In the same fixture last season, the Lions (then known as Heart Sparks) were always on the backfoot and would have lost to Atlas in the last quarter of the pitch. But this season, they played quick and aggressive attacking football with chance after chance when they saw goal.

They tried to extend the lead, Brandon getting the ball from the center and feeding a sweet ball to the left to Wan Neymar with only 2 players beaten. However he did not beat the offside trap. Unfortunately, he earned a silly yellow for shooting after the offside call was made.

Brandon's arrival proved to be beneficial to the team as he tore Atlas defense apart, pulling players away for the midfield to score. Joseph again, feeding the ball to Malik, who skipped past 3 Atlas defenders before the former Woodland Wellington youth player shot over.

The game was passionate with fouls all over. The Lions earning free kicks in the 3rd half of the pitch. At the 35th minute, the Lions had a free kick 20 yards out. Wan Neymar and Malik stood over the ball. Wan Neymar, a left footer attempted to take the chance and dummied, and then Malik shooting and curling it over.

The score remained one-nil at the break with 4 changes being made as Qamarul Asyraf earns his first senior cap coming in for the effective Alfian Ramdan, slotting in the defensive midfield role, a position unfamiliar to him.

Fresh from the team talk, the Lions scored again just as fast as the 1st half. Malik this time playing on the left, let fly a long cross into the box and Joseph ghosting past the entire defence giving him a 1-on-1 with the Atlas keeper and coolly striking into the bottom right earning his first goal for Lionheart FC.

The Lions felt confident as most of the Atlas players looking solemn. Their captain willing them on by making them think it's still 0-0. But Atlas still failed to calm their nerves.

Qamarul managing to win a corner as a long ball was received, triggering a cross but put out by the Atlas defenders. The resulting corner almost ended up in goal but saved off the line.

But a lapse of concentration in defence allowed Atlas the confidence they need to come back. A through ball fed to their #23 failed to be managed as their forward raced against the Lion's defence and shot low to beat Haikal to reduce the deficit to 1-2.

The game then picked up intensity as Atlas tried to search for the equaliser and the defence given a tougher test as shots were made to bring parity to the game. The Lions had luck on their side, as several shots were near misses.

But knowing that a 1-goal lead was not enough, the Lions took advantage of the gaps in defence as Atlas tried to push up. Atlas forced to backpedal and conceded unnecessary fouls.

Lionhearts trying to finish the game off with shots from open play and set pieces but to no avail.

The nervy Qamarul Asyraf was later replaced by Haidar as Coach Bai saw that his mistakes could cost the team the win. Haidar's re-entry gave the midfield back its dominance in the middle of the park and Atlas defence came back under pressure.

Another free kick created by Jo as a high boot got him, this time Neymar doing the honours from 25 yards but wasting it straight at the keeper.

Creator turned striker at 65 mins as Jo took the free kick from 30 yards at the 65 minute. His looping cross beat the whole Atlas defence and our strikers.

Malik got the killer goal in the last 5 mins as he took advantage of a loose ball. Malik pounced outside the box, looked up, and let fly into goal.

1-3 at the final whistle, the away team going home happy with another 100% record.
